VETERANS BOWLING LEAGUE ADDS THE PREMIERSHIP TOUCH

THANKS to our friends at Denby Dale we now have an ‘early’ fixture on alternative weeks and a lunchtime fixture to boot!

All home matches of the Denby Dale 6-man team will start at 10:30am so they kicked off our season with a fixture against Thongsbridge C, a side that featured the Huddersfield Veterans Bowling Association’s President Richard Armitage.

Richard asked his captain Graham Helm if he could set the first jack in the 2024 season.

“The first matches seem to have been a long time coming, especially with the association deciding to start fixtures one week later than normal,” commented the President.

“Now that the fixtures are upon us we wish every player in our leagues good luck and hope that they enjoy their bowling.”

There was no luck for Richard who, on his first outing of the season lost 21-13 to Denby Dales John Robertshaw. Richard led 9-5 at one stage but fell away in the season opener.

“I found the speed of the green difficult to adjust to and John played the green better than I did,” said the President. “He was better than me on the day.”
